I think that F1 is fastest on any type of circuits except oval. It definitively can be set-up to race on oval but I think that F1 car don't have a chance vs. IndyCar like Indycar don't have a chance on any other type of tracks.
F1 is purpose build car for cornering (for example) and IndyCar is purpose build for ovals. Like rally cars are build for gravel roads and so on.

But would be interesting to have direct comparison between some of racing cars (F1, IndyCar, GP2, Protos, ...) on different race tracks (oval like California speedway, fast race track like Monza, and some slow street track like Monaco or some at american continent-USA).

Toyota took their car to Laguna Seca for a demonstration run.. and it beat the record held by Castroneves in the CART back in 2000, or 2001, and it was on the third lap of the demonstration...

also Champ car went to montreal and i think the pole position was something like 7 secs slower than F1 car.. from 2006... but i remember in 2004, Jenson's pole lap was something like 1.13.2, which would've been 10 secs faster than the Champ car..

this is one of the best videos i've seen, it's Gil De Ferran qualyfying for Fonatana back in 2000 in CART, the power of the honda engine and the speed is amazing, and Gil recorded the world speed record on a closed course, 241.428 mph



on a road course, no car stance a chance against an F1 machine

and remeber, some rules in F1 are meant to make the cars run slower, if they had the same rules as other series, speeds would be much much faster

You do realise that the car with the highest average speed is the car with the fastest lap time, yes?

Speeds are used for the oval series because its easier to visualize it. An average speed of 220mph means more than a 33 second lap time.
